It’s a long held misconception that vegans and vegetarians must be low in iron because of the lack of blood and flesh they intake. Marketing from the meat and agriculture industry, including Australia’s recent “You’re Better on Beef” campaign would have us believe that meat is the “best” source of iron – while in fact dried beans and dark green leafy vegetables are especially good sources of iron, even better on a per calorie basis than meat. Miso is unrivalled in the food world for its potent healing properties. Dolphins are one of the smartest animal species on earth. Their brain size compared to their average body size is second only to humans and their ability to learn as individuals and pass information on to others is incredibly rare in the animal kingdom. Why do we as humans feel we have the right to lock them up and have them perform for our pleasure? Currently in Bali captive dolphins are held at three locations, used in endless commercial tourism programs. Although our bodies were designed to cleanse themselves, with all we put them through they can sometimes use a helping hand… Epsom salts are naturally occurring pure mineral compounds of magnesium and sulfate. Named after a saline spring in Surrey, England, Epsom salts have a huge range of uses including as an exfoliator, to remove splinters, treat athletes foot, clean bathroom tiles and to fertilize houseplants.
